Army debunks ‘17 soldiers killed’ claim in Borno attack, confirms four casualties

The Defence Headquarters has dismissed as false and misleading reports claiming that 17 soldiers, including a Brigade Commander, were killed during a recent terrorist attack in Benisheikh, Borno State, insisting that only four personnel lost their lives in the encounter.
